friend who helped put him away. gives true crime news her first national tv interview. from joining the hunt to find madeline. >> i was crawling through cemeteries knee deep in dumpsters to the couple's secrets behind closed doors. >> she was terrified. plus, a spring break nightmare. a promising 17 year old meets friends in south carolina to celebrate and then disappears. >> he's like, she's in myrtle beach and they can't find her. and i'm like, what? >> more than a decade later, a stunning confession. >> i panicked and i strangled her. >> but is he telling the truth? >> i don't believe all of this story. >> your daily source for true crime starts right now. thanks for joining us. when madeline kingsbury went missing, her friends and family sprung into action to find her. lauren dubois was one of them. she and maddie were the best of friends, and when kingsbury's body was found, she knew immediately who
1:32 pm
killed her. today, in a true crime news exclusive, she is speaking out for the first time since a jury convicted the man of murder. >> speak to the role that her friends helped play in ultimately getting this conviction. >> what didn't they do, i guess. >> megan kingsbury may have been the first person to blast social media with what turned into a viral distress call, looking for her missing sister, 26 year old mother of two madeline kingsbury of winona, minnesota. tiktok. >> i need you to do your thing. i need your help. this is my sister, madeline kingsbury. she's missing. >> but it was an army of madeline's closest friends and sorority sisters that sprang into action in response. >> as soon as they heard something was wrong. everybody rallied together. everybody was asking questions, contacting law
1:33 pm
enforcement, providing resources. >> when madeline's boyfriend, adam franmil was finally convicted of her murder just weeks ago, her family acknowledged the team effort it took to crack this case. >> many people don't have that experience, so i think we're very, very lucky. >> i do think most of us, just right away, like, knew it was adam. >> lauren dubois was one of madeline's closest friends. that's her standing behind the family during their press conference. >> i get a text message, and it's a screenshot of her missing poster. and, i mean, i immediately knew. >> she tells true crime news that in the days leading up to madeleine's disappearance, her friends were well aware of adam's physical and emotional abuse. >> personally, after i had a conversation with her at mayo clinic, a couple weeks prior and i was very nervous about some of the things she said, i said, maddie, will you let me call and
1:34 pm
make the police report? i said, i won't send them, send them to your house. i won't ask for a wellness check. i just want it documented. and she really didn't want it. >> but on the very day she went missing after dropping her kids at daycare with franmil, madeline had plans to leave him for good. >> as we learned more about patterns of domestic violence, the 48 hours before a person leaves is said to be the most dangerous. her hope was to start moving out that monday. >> it was madeline's friends who first flagged that she was not answering her phone or socials that day. it quickly escalated the case in a way that caught her boyfriend off guard. >> i don't think that he thought anybody was going to be calling the police. that night. i think at one point he texted his friend and said, why is everyone so worried? it's not even been 24 hours yet. why is everyone freaking out? >> and as the police conducted
1:35 pm
their search, maddie's friends quickly got busy coordinating the community right away. >> the sorority sisters were incredible. they started putting together searches. they were sending out maps of the winona area. i was crawling through cemeteries knee deep in dumpsters, crawling through culverts, trying to find her. >> sadly, it would take several more months before police located her body, wrapped in duct tape and a bed sheet in a drainage culvert on a property owned by adam's parents. >> i went to my call log. my entire call log was read from missed calls. i closed my eyes and i scrolled on the log and i just hit a name and my friend michaela answered the phone and she just took a giant breath and she said, i'm so sorry. it's over. they found her. she's gone. but they found her in adam's bed, arrested.
1:36 pm
>> lauren did have one last chance to face adam as a witness during the trial. >> i just tried not to look at him. i mean, i glanced over a couple times, but i didn't want to even give him the satisfaction of my attention. and i certainly didn't want to give him the satisfaction of me crying on the stand. >> prosecutors say franmil was jealous because kingsbury was in another relationship and tired of the abuse. franmil also depended on kingsbury financially. with a guilty verdict and a possible life sentence, lauren says madeline's family hoped to use her story through a family foundation to help other victims of domestic violence escape alive. >> we might not have saved maddie, but there's women and people just out there who are going to have a much easier life because adam's not out there anymore. >> madeline's family agrees. >> the jury and the state struck
1:37 pm

now we turn to myrtle beach, south carolina. that's where 17 year old brittanee drexel headed with some friends to kick back and relax on spring break. little did she know that evil was waiting for her. >> i was a monster, a monster. i took brittany and grabbed her like this grandfatherly man, throwing himself on the mercy of the court is serial rapist and convicted killer ray moody. i don't have the words to express how horrible feel, and i've felt ever since that day. >> for 13 years, he lied to authorities that he had nothing to do with the disappearance of 17 year old brittanee drexel. despite being a person of
1:42 pm
interest early in her case. 30-30 ray eventually turned himself in for murder after detectives heard all they needed to hear in this rarely seen interrogation. >> that's when i made a bad decision. bad. and i don't know all that shawaryn luther. >> you're dealing with a serial rapist at this point. maybe not a serial murder, but you don't want to trust ray. >> but law enforcement wondered if it was all a manipulation by a self-described monster in order to protect another suspect in the case. >> i don't for a minute believe all of this story. >> she was just a sweet, caring, loving person. she loved her friends. she loved her family. her brother and sister meant the world to her. >> it began with a cold winter in the great lakes town of chilly new york, where high school junior brittanee drexel
1:43 pm
wanted to warm up with some friends for spring break on the south carolina coast. >> and i told her, i said no, brittany. she goes, why? nothing's going to happen to me, mom. i said, brittany, there's no parental supervision, i don't know. these kids are going with. and i said, something's going to happen to you, but rather than heed the advice of mom, dawn drexel, brittany lied, saying that she was spending the week at a nearby house on lake ontario instead, they had put this person on the phone and i thought i was talking to a parent, and i told her that she could stay. since, you know, it was her spring break. >> and that's when brittany and three other friends jumped in a car and road tripped 14 hours to party with the crowds on south carolina's myrtle beach. >> brittany never lied to me as far as i knew. >> brittany's boyfriend, john greco, stayed behind to work in new york, the two normally texted constantly, but at 8:58
1:44 pm
p.m. on the night of april 25th, brittany stopped answering her phone. >> brittany had been texting john, the whole time. that whole day, that whole night. they kept going back and forth. he was asking her questions and then all of a sudden, all communication stopped with brittany. >> the next morning, john reached out to her mother. >> he's like, she's in myrtle beach. and they can't find her. i said, what do you mean they can't find her? i'm like, what? >> cell phone data would show brittany's phone traveling south out of myrtle beach, last pinging near the pole yards. that's a 45 minute drive away in sleepy georgetown county. >> my heart just sank. i thought that she was here the whole time, and i felt in my heart that she had made this decision that may have cost her her life for 13 years. >> that was the last anyone had seen or heard from brittany. but
1:45 pm
the silence would eventually end when investigators in myrtle beach finally pinned down the sexual predator. ray moody. >> georgetown is totally different than myrtle beach, and everybody there thought the boogeyman was ray moody and ray did it. ray had grown up in georgetown, got in trouble in san diego. he got a 40 year sentence for raping kids, and once he was released, he and his prison boyfriend moved back to georgetown after 20 years of his 40 year sentence, california released ray moody on parole for six serial rapes. >> one victim was just eight. ray and his prison boyfriend, ernie merchant, thought georgetown would be a good place to start over, and after a couple of months and a new job
1:46 pm
at a cabinet factory, ray also began seeing a local single mom named angel voss, but he was back and forth between ernie and angel on the night brittany went missing. ray and angel were also headed to myrtle beach, looking to party. ray knows georgetown authorities have a tracking device on his truck because he is a registered sex offender. but the night in question, he asked angel to borrow her brother's truck to hit the strip in myrtle beach. >> everybody goes, yeah, you should try the strip. just people watching this stuff, you know? >> moody says he and his girlfriend, angel voss, met brittany walking on the sidewalk going down the strip, smoking pot, and she looked over and she said, that smells pretty good. >> yes. good. what would you like some. >> and ray says brittany willingly entered his truck,
1:47 pm
just looking to get stoned with a pair of 40 somethings. >> biggio harmless. we're just having a good time. i was surprised she just hopped right in. >> it would be the last time anyone would see or hear from brittany. when we come back, the interrogation continues and cops grill ray's girlfriend, angel about what she knows. >> you got to be truthful 100%. can y o that for me? tell me about it. i don't know anything. >> next. >> this right here is confidence in a bottle. >> it makes me feel so much more confident than i've ever felt. >> they are some of the hottest videos on social media. those videos claiming to instantly get rid of bags under your eyes. annette figueroa is here to tell us why she says this one is for real. >> this one is for real and i'm so excited we even have a video and all he uses is a small amount on a clean, dry face. and what it does is it tightens and

the add ons at the oil change place just because the mechanic called me ma'am. >> it really is a top of the line filter, ma'am. >> and of course we'll downgrade our insurance to get a lower rate. >> well, you know, you don't have to make sacrifices now that you're saving money with the progressive home and auto bundl. >> you couldn't have said that like six seconds ago. >> watch this. in just ten minutes, your under-eye bags and wrinkles will visibly disappear with plexaderm. the results last up to ten hours. try it. thanksgiving for only $14.95 at plexaderm trial dot com. >> we're back with the disappearance of brittany drexel, a teen who disappeared on spring break. her case haunted investigators in south carolina, but more than a decade after she vanished, cops and brittany's family finally get some answers. the last time anyone sees brittany drexel alive is on this surveillance
1:52 pm
footage as she's leaving a hotel and texting to meet up with friends for one last night of spring break. over a decade later, a serial rapist from nearby georgetown county, south carolina. raymond moody confesses to raping and murdering brittany that night when i was by myself with her. >> things got out of hand. panicked, she panicked, and i strangled her. >> police had suspected ray in the first weeks after brittany went missing. a monitored sex offender, he served 20 years of a 40 year sentence for rape and abduction in california. but when they questioned his girlfriend, angel voss, she covers for him with an alibi. >> the brittany drexel she went missing april 25th, 2009. we arnesson can't tell you where i was two weeks ago. or really, where he was. you got to be truthful 100%. can you do that for me?
1:53 pm
>> tell me about. i don't know anything. >> two years later, when another young woman, heather elvis, goes missing, georgetown police question ray again. and this time angel says something very different about brittany. >> so angel was saying to this girl, i'm sick and tired of these people around georgetown and myrtle beach trying to point toward ray moody if they were to come and say that we had something to do with brittany drexel, that might be a different matter. >> when angel's friend hears that she contacts myrtle beach police. >> myrtle beach got her to wire up and go back a few days later and talk to angel voss again, and she goes on to say, ray didn't have anything to do with brittany drexel. i killed brittany drexel. >> now the fbi have angel on obstruction and murder charges. but knowing law enforcement is closing in. angel and ray race to leave town in the fbi drives up.
1:54 pm
>> ray is backing out the unmarked cars pull up and ray rolls down the window very defiantly says some ugly words and the feds say, hey, ray, you got it all wrong, bud. you're clear. we don't have anything on you. we're going after angel. and just like that, ray flips ray through his attorney tells richardson he is the only person responsible for brittany's death, and he will help close the case. >> on one condition. >> i can be a man of my word and you all can be a man of your word. i'll take you right where the body is. but i feel like you ain't gonna be a man of your word. i can never get that body. yeah, that's a fact. >> the condition prosecutors wouldn't charge angel for any role in brittany's murder. >> it was really a surprise that a person who is capable of such terrible acts would flip that
1:55 pm
quickly. >> i ride my own beef, i did this, yeah. angel has been a victim of mine for a long time. >> richardson agrees. and with all the talking done, ray leads them to a shallow grave on the other side of the santee river, where he left brittanee drexel. >> he said, right here and within five yards of that is where they found the bone. >> prosecutors closed brittany's case, but law enforcement are wary of taking ray or angel at their word. >> you're dealing with a serial rapist at this point. maybe not a serial murder, but you don't want to trust ray. >> angel is not charged for brittany's murder. you have to be truthful 100%. >> can you do that for me? tell me about it. i don't know anything, but she is prosecuted for multiple counts of lying to law enforcement about being in the car. >> when ray picked up brittany
1:56 pm
on the night of her murder, brittany could have probably gotten into any other car in myrtle beach that night and been okay. and for her role in helping to keep a cold case buried, angel now faces up to 24 years in prison. >> brittany got in the worst car that she could have gotten into. there was nobody more sinister on that boulevard that night than ray moody. >> it's very gut wrenching and heart wrenching, you know that. i'll never be able to see her face again, th at i'll never be abab to tell her i love her. >> i want to instantly look more attractive and years younger. the solution is whiter teeth. but you love coffee and tea. maybe even wine or smoking. and all of them stay in your teeth and make them yellow. it's time you discovered power swabs. the fast five minute revolutionary treatment. >> the first time i tried it, i
